Jon's Current Read

The Willows Unit 1 is a built-out pocket of 219 homes in Valrico dating to the mid-1980s through mid-1990s, with a median build year of 1986. In a subdivision this uniform in age and sizing — the median home runs about 1,840 square feet — price is driven less by the floor plan and more by condition. Updated roofs, systems, kitchens, and baths separate the strong sales from the tired ones, so the spread between a renovated home and a dated one can be wide even on paper-similar houses.

This is a thin-turnover market: only 2 closings inside our tracking window. That means comps are scarce and each new sale carries outsized weight in setting the next price. Sellers should not assume speed, and buyers should not assume a deep menu of choices — when the right home lists, it may be the only one of its kind available for a while. Price your listing to the actual condition, and if you are buying, be ready to move when inventory surfaces.

Age is the story, and condition is the price

Everything here was built inside a ten-year window, 1984 to 1994. That consistency is useful for buyers: you know roughly what era of construction, lot size, and layout you are shopping. It also means the major-systems clock is a live issue across the whole community. Roofs, HVAC, water heaters, and original kitchens and baths are the line items that will make or break a deal, so a thorough inspection and a clear-eyed renovation budget matter more here than in a newer build.

At a median of roughly 1,840 living square feet, these are mid-sized homes with room to grow into. The high homestead share — about 67% — points to a settled ownership base and, generally, homes that have been lived in and maintained rather than flipped. That can cut both ways: some are meticulously updated, others are frozen in their original finishes. Read each house on its own merits.

The location and the amenities are priced into every listing in The Willows Unit 1. The deal is won or lost on condition, the comps, and the renovation math.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many homes are in The Willows Unit 1?
The Florida DOR 2025 assessment roll shows 219 homes in The Willows Unit 1 (public records).
What share of The Willows Unit 1 is owner-occupied?
67% of The Willows Unit 1 parcels carry a homestead exemption on the 2025 Florida DOR roll, the owner-occupancy proxy in public records.
When were the homes in The Willows Unit 1 built?
Homes in The Willows Unit 1 were built between 1984 and 1994, with a median year built of 1986 (FL DOR 2025 roll).
Do cash buyers compete in The Willows Unit 1?
Cash buyers took 0% of The Willows Unit 1 sales in the 12 months ending June 2025 (0 of 6 closings, Stellar MLS).
